Output 23ef5c72cc6b72990e4dcbbb76f3ffaf6d31bd32da7a6c3efb21b41c60a7e12e:0

value
183620
script pubkey
OP_0 OP_PUSHBYTES_20 b628052529bd31c032ebec6daf579fa30e3b5a9f
address
bc1qkc5q2fffh5cuqvhta3k674ul5v8rkk5lwptn6n
transaction
23ef5c72cc6b72990e4dcbbb76f3ffaf6d31bd32da7a6c3efb21b41c60a7e12e
confirmations
173439
spent
true